What's the best time of year to travel to Cooloola Cove with my pet?
When you're travelling with pets, keeping track of the weather can help you make the trip more safe and fun for everyone. The hottest months are usually January and December, with an average temperature of 23°C, while the coldest months are July and August, with an average of 16°C. Average annual precipitation for Cooloola Cove is 1037 mm.
